What government spending would you reduce in order to balance the budget?

Start with the Legislature's budget -- reduce their postage allowance (there's plenty of electronic ways to communicate with constituents), reduce/eliminate legislator's memberships and travel allotment in legislative organizations. Stop tax dollars going to PBS and the Arts. Stop subsidizing university athletics -- if a program can't fund itself, it is not needed. Reduce the number of gov. workers. Some work hard and do a great job, but some agencies have too many employees.

How would you promote healthcare coverage that is adequate, affordable and accessible for all?

1) Transparency in the price of goods and services to be rendered by medical providers. These need to be easy for consumers to find and understand. Example: A couple years ago I needed an ankle MRI. I called several providers within an hour's drive of my home. It was difficult to get some providers to tell me (some would not), but I was given prices from $1,700 to $400. I chose the $400 -- saving myself well over $1,200. 2) Reducing government mandate of services covered by health insurance policies would reduce the premium rates of those policies. Let each consumer choose/decide what services they wanted covered. 3)Passing legislation such as 2019's HB2209, commonly called the "Farm Bureau" bill provides consumers with additional options to their healthcare coverage. 4) Finally, making certain there are not additional government restrictions on Healthcare Sharing Ministries (a biblical based way to share heath care costs) -- such as Medi-share, Samaritan Ministries, etc.

What education or experience qualifies you to hold the office for which you seek election?

I have 12 years experience in the Kansas House and was counted on by many legislators to help them understand the state budget and budget process (I'm good with numbers). Although education is important and I encourage each person to obtain the education level they deem necessary to make certain they succeed in life, some of the best legislators I served with had the least amount of formal education -- while some of those who just never understood most legislation (especially the budget) were the highest educated.
